Should I report my stolen device?

My Samsung Note 3 was stolen a couple of months ago.  I didn't have insurance on it, so I saw no need to report it.  Friends told me that it would be chopped up and to forget about it. I'm currently using my old Droid.  Is this any reason for me to report the theft?  Please advise.  Thanks.

You don't have to, but I would as Verizon can add the serial number to the negative database to prevent the theif or anyone else from ever activating the device on any carrier again.
